Hi, my name is Grace, and welcome to What We Think About Us. Basically, the intention of this podcast is to continually ask, “What do we, as humans, think about humanity?” What do we think about ourselves, others, the world we all live in, and the phenomena we share? And the reason I want to know is truly just because I’m curious. I’m fascinated by this idea that beneath someone’s tangible physical form, there exists all this non-tangible matter made up of their custom experiences, thoughts, and opinions. And I don’t care how smart or famous or eloquent you are, I think that that matter, matters!     Online Behavior - Christina

    This week I spoke with Christina (Steen Catucci) about online behavior. In addition to stand up, improv, and TV writing, Christina is an incredibly talented, comedic content creator on TikTok and Instagram. However, as we know, people can be disgusting and hateful online. It was shocking to hear about some of Christina’s negative experiences with people online that included hate comments and plagiarism.
